Il flusso di cassa



Example: Il flusso di cassa positivo indica una buona salute finanziaria.

Definition


"Il flusso di cassa" refers to the total amount of money being transferred into and out of a business, especially as it relates to liquidity. It indicates how well a company manages its cash to maintain operations and fund growth.

Etymology


The phrase "il flusso di cassa" comes from Italian, where "flusso" means flow, and "cassa" means cash or box. Together, they literally translate to 'the flow of cash,' describing the movement of money in financial contexts.
